The population of Potter County, Texas is 116,634 as of the 2023 American Community Survey, making it the 40th-largest county in Texas. The median household income is $50,448, the median home value is $134,900, and the median age is 35.1.
The population of Potter County has declined 5.5% since 2010 (121,329 → 114,649), a -0.40% annualized rate.

Potter County covers 908 sq mi of land at 128.4 people per square mile.
About Potter County, TX
Homeownership is the standout figure in Potter County: 56.5% of homes are owner-occupied, lower than the national rate. With 116,634 residents, Potter County is a county in Texas. It ranks #40 among counties in Texas by population.
The typical household earns $50,448, below the US median of $78,538. Poverty sits at 16.0%, above the national 12.4%. Property is affordable here, the median home worth $134,900, with typical rent around $989.
College attainment is 17.3%, below the national 35.0%. Just 5.3% of workers are home-based, below the national 14.0%, and the average commute runs about 20 minutes each way.
Potter County Population History (2010-2024)
The county of Potter County had a population of 121,329 in 2010 and 114,649 in 2024, a -5.5% growth over 14 years. The peak was 122,706 in 2012. Average annual growth rate: -0.40%.
